Address

DFi4zyMFrmaGjRLyHTuAiydRL62q13p2Dt

0 WAGE

Confirmed
Total Received6895.99528061 WAGE
Total Sent6895.99528061 WAGE
Final Balance0 WAGE
No. Transactions2

Transactions

DFi4zyMFrmaGjRLyHTuAiydRL62q13p2Dt6895.99528061 WAGE
 
 
DFi4zyMFrmaGjRLyHTuAiydRL62q13p2Dt6895.99528061 WAGE